Understanding VOCs: What They Are and Why They Matter

Before you can make informed paint choices, you need to understand what VOCs actually are and how they affect your home.

What Are Volatile Organic Compounds?

According to EPA documentation, VOCs are carbon-containing chemicals that evaporate easily at room temperature. In paint, VOCs serve as solvents that keep the paint liquid during application. As paint dries, these solvents evaporate into the air—"off-gassing"—leaving behind the dried paint film.

Traditional oil-based paints contain very high VOC levels (300-400 grams per liter or higher). Standard latex paints contain moderate VOC levels (50-200 g/L). Low-VOC paints contain less than 50 g/L. Zero-VOC paints contain less than 5 g/L.

The distinction is significant: according to Sherwin-Williams technical documentation, a gallon of traditional paint can release several pounds of VOCs into your home's air during drying and curing.

Health Effects of VOC Exposure

According to EPA and CDC research on indoor air quality, short-term VOC exposure can cause:

  • Headaches and dizziness
  • Eye, nose, and throat irritation
  • Nausea and respiratory irritation
  • Difficulty concentrating
  • Fatigue
  • Allergic skin reactions

Long-term exposure to high VOC levels has been linked to more serious issues including liver and kidney damage and some types of cancer, though typical residential paint exposure rarely reaches these chronic levels.

Important context: The health risks from painting a room with standard paint are generally low for healthy adults if the space is well-ventilated. The concern increases for:

  • Infants and young children
  • Pregnant women
  • People with asthma or respiratory conditions
  • People with chemical sensitivities
  • Those with compromised immune systems
  • Anyone exposed to prolonged or repeated painting fumes

The Off-Gassing Timeline

According to Benjamin Moore's indoor air quality research, paint off-gassing occurs in phases:

Initial drying (Days 1-3): Highest VOC release. Most noticeable fumes. Paint feels dry to touch but continues releasing chemicals.

Curing (Weeks 1-4): VOC release continues at lower levels. Paint film fully hardens. Some faint odor may remain.

Long-term (Months 1-6): Low-level VOC release continues as paint fully cures. Most people can't smell anything, but sensitive individuals may detect residual odor.

Traditional paints release VOCs for weeks to months after application. Low-VOC paints complete this process faster. Zero-VOC paints have minimal off-gassing beyond the first few days.


Low-VOC vs Zero-VOC vs Traditional Paint: Real Differences

The categories aren't just marketing—they represent genuinely different formulations with different performance and health impacts.

Traditional Paint (50-200+ g/L VOCs)

Pros: Often least expensive. Longest track record. Widest color selection. Predictable performance.

Cons: Significant fumes during application and drying. Prolonged off-gassing. Not suitable for sensitive individuals or poorly ventilated spaces.

Best for: Exteriors, garages, well-ventilated spaces, projects where occupants can vacate during drying.

Low-VOC Paint (<50 g/L VOCs)

Pros: Significantly reduced fumes. Much less odor during application. Faster dissipation of any smell. Minimal health impact. Near-traditional performance.

Cons: Slightly higher cost than traditional paint. Some color limitations in darkest hues.

Best for: Most interior applications. Living rooms, bedrooms, kitchens, bathrooms. Good choice for occupied homes.

Zero-VOC Paint (<5 g/L VOCs)

Pros: Virtually no smell during application or drying. Safe for nurseries and sensitive individuals. Can often reoccupy room same day. Excellent for indoor air quality.

Cons: Highest cost. Some minor performance differences from traditional paint (less open time, sometimes requires more careful application). Custom/deep colors may add VOCs through colorants.

Best for: Nurseries, children's rooms, bedrooms, homes with asthma/allergy concerns, spaces occupied during painting.

Important Colorant Caveat

According to Behr's low-VOC paint documentation, even zero-VOC paints can have VOCs added when tinted. Dark and saturated colors require more colorant, which can add VOCs to the final mixed paint. A gallon of zero-VOC base paint might test at 15-30 g/L after deep color tinting.

Most manufacturers now offer low-VOC or zero-VOC colorant systems, but not all stores use them. Ask specifically about colorant VOC levels if you're choosing dark colors.


Best Low-VOC and Zero-VOC Paints for Bay Area Homes

Based on professional use and manufacturer specifications, here are the top performers.

Benjamin Moore Natura (Zero-VOC)

VOC Level: 0 g/L (true zero before tinting) Cost: $60-75/gallon Performance: Excellent coverage, good durability, beautiful finish, wide color selection

According to our extensive use of Natura in Bay Area homes, this is the gold standard for zero-VOC paint. It performs like premium traditional paint with no smell. We've painted entire nurseries where parents brought the baby home the next day with zero concern.

Best for: Nurseries, children's rooms, bedrooms, health-conscious whole-house projects

Bay Area note: Natura performs particularly well in Bay Area climate. Good moisture resistance for coastal areas, holds up well to inland heat.

Sherwin-Williams Harmony (Zero-VOC)

VOC Level: 0 g/L Cost: $55-70/gallon Performance: Good coverage, odor-reducing technology, anti-microbial additives

Harmony includes Sherwin-Williams' Formaldehyde Reducing Technology, which claims to actually reduce formaldehyde levels from other sources in your home. According to independent testing, this technology does show some effectiveness.

Best for: Homes with indoor air quality concerns, spaces with poor ventilation, health-sensitive occupants

Behr Premium Plus with Low VOC

VOC Level: <50 g/L (low-VOC, not zero) Cost: $30-45/gallon Performance: Solid coverage and durability, wide availability, good value

For budget-conscious Bay Area homeowners who want reduced VOCs without premium price, Behr Premium Plus is a reasonable choice. It's genuinely low-VOC and performs well.

Best for: Budget projects, rental properties, situations where zero-VOC isn't critical but reduced VOCs are desirable

Dunn-Edwards Aristoshield Zero VOC

VOC Level: <5 g/L Cost: $55-70/gallon Performance: Excellent coverage, good California climate performance, beautiful color palette

Dunn-Edwards is a California company that understands Bay Area conditions. Their zero-VOC line performs excellently in our regional climate.

Best for: Bay Area homeowners who want regional expertise combined with zero-VOC benefits

PPG Pure Performance (Zero-VOC)

VOC Level: <5 g/L Cost: $50-65/gallon Performance: Good coverage, low odor, solid durability

PPG's zero-VOC offering is less well-known than Benjamin Moore or Sherwin-Williams but performs well and often costs slightly less.

Best for: Value-conscious buyers who want zero-VOC performance without highest-premium pricing


Do Low-VOC and Zero-VOC Paints Perform Differently?

Honest answer: yes, slightly, but the differences have narrowed significantly.

Performance Considerations

According to Sherwin-Williams technical comparisons:

Coverage: Modern low-VOC and zero-VOC paints cover as well as traditional paints. Premium zero-VOC products like Benjamin Moore Natura and Sherwin-Williams Harmony often provide better coverage than standard traditional paints.

Durability: High-quality low-VOC and zero-VOC paints are as durable as traditional paints. We see 5-7 year lifespans in Bay Area homes, same as traditional premium paints.

Color accuracy: No significant difference. Low-VOC and zero-VOC paints reproduce colors accurately.

Application properties: Here's where minor differences exist. According to Benjamin Moore application guides, some zero-VOC paints have:

  • Slightly shorter open time (paint dries faster, requiring quicker work)
  • Occasionally thicker consistency (may need slight thinning in sprayers)
  • Sometimes more drag during brushing (though this varies by product)

These differences are minor and mainly relevant to professional applicators. DIY painters and homeowners rarely notice.

Real-World Bay Area Performance

We've used low-VOC and zero-VOC paints extensively in Bay Area homes for over a decade. Performance is excellent:

In coastal areas (Richmond, El Cerrito, Hercules): Low-VOC and zero-VOC paints handle moisture as well as traditional paints. Benjamin Moore Natura and SW Harmony show no issues with coastal humidity.

In inland areas (Walnut Creek, Concord, Antioch): Zero-VOC paints handle heat and UV exposure well. No fading or premature wear.

In moderate climates (Lafayette, Orinda, Moraga): All low-VOC and zero-VOC products perform excellently.

Bottom line: For premium products from Benjamin Moore, Sherwin-Williams, or Dunn-Edwards, you sacrifice nothing in performance by choosing low-VOC or zero-VOC.


When Low-VOC and Zero-VOC Paint Is Most Important

While we recommend low-VOC paint for most interior projects, zero-VOC paint makes the most sense in specific situations.

Nurseries and Children's Rooms

This is the clearest use case. According to pediatric health research, infants and young children are more vulnerable to VOC exposure than adults. Their respiratory systems are still developing, and they spend more time in their rooms (sleeping, playing on floors near walls).

Recommendation: Always use zero-VOC paint in nurseries and young children's rooms. The modest price premium is worth the peace of mind.

Bay Area context: Many Bay Area homeowners paint nurseries while pregnant. Zero-VOC paint eliminates any concern about maternal or fetal exposure.

Occupied Spaces (Can't Vacate During Painting)

If you can't move out during painting—common in Bay Area's expensive housing market where alternative accommodations are costly—low-VOC or zero-VOC paint makes the project much more livable.

Traditional paint fumes can make occupied spaces unpleasant or even uninhabitable for days. Zero-VOC paint allows you to sleep in your bedroom the same night it's painted (once fully dry).

Homes with Asthma or Allergies

Individuals with asthma, allergies, or chemical sensitivities should avoid traditional paint fumes. According to EPA indoor air quality guidance, VOCs can trigger asthma attacks and allergic reactions.

Recommendation: Use zero-VOC paint throughout homes where occupants have respiratory conditions or chemical sensitivities.

Poor Ventilation Situations

Interior bathrooms, small closets, basements, and rooms with limited windows don't ventilate well. VOCs accumulate in these spaces, creating higher concentrations and longer exposure.

Recommendation: At minimum use low-VOC paint in poorly ventilated spaces. Zero-VOC is better.

Whole-House Repaints in Occupied Homes

Painting an entire house creates significant cumulative VOC release. Even if individual room levels are acceptable, whole-house projects can compromise air quality throughout the home for weeks.

Recommendation: For whole-house projects where you'll remain in the home, the incremental cost of low-VOC or zero-VOC paint is modest compared to total project cost and provides significant comfort and health benefits.


Cost Comparison: Is Low-VOC and Zero-VOC Paint Worth It?

Let's analyze the real cost difference and value proposition.

Price Premiums

Compared to traditional premium paint ($45-60/gallon), expect:

Low-VOC paint: $5-10/gallon premium (10-20% more) Zero-VOC paint: $10-20/gallon premium (20-35% more)

Real-World Project Math

Typical bedroom (12' x 14'): Requires approximately 2 gallons of paint

  • Traditional premium paint: $100-120
  • Zero-VOC paint: $120-150
  • Premium for zero-VOC: $20-30

Whole house interior (2,000 sq ft): Requires approximately 15-20 gallons

  • Traditional premium paint: $800-1,100
  • Zero-VOC paint: $1,000-1,400
  • Premium for zero-VOC: $200-300

Value Analysis

For a nursery or children's room, the $20-30 premium for zero-VOC paint is an easy decision—it's essentially free compared to the value of reduced health risk and parental peace of mind.

For a whole-house project, the $200-300 premium is about 5-10% of a typical $3,000-6,000 painting project (including labor). Most homeowners find this acceptable for significantly better indoor air quality.

Common Misconceptions About Low-VOC Paint

Let's correct some widespread misunderstandings.

Myth #1: Low-VOC Paint Doesn't Smell at All

Reality: Low-VOC paint has less smell than traditional paint, but it's not completely odorless. Zero-VOC paint comes close to odorless but still has a mild paint smell. Only "no-odor" specialty paints (like SW Harmony) truly eliminate all smell.

Myth #2: Zero-VOC Paint Is Completely Safe to Use While Pregnant

Reality: Zero-VOC paint is much safer than traditional paint, but pregnant women should still take precautions. According to medical guidance, pregnant women should avoid painting regardless of VOC level due to physical exertion, awkward positions, and potential for other chemical exposures. If painting is necessary, zero-VOC paint with good ventilation is the safest choice.

Myth #3: Low-VOC Paint Dries Faster

Reality: Drying time is determined by factors other than VOC content—primarily humidity, temperature, and paint formulation. Low-VOC and zero-VOC paints dry at similar rates to traditional paints. Some zero-VOC formulations actually dry slightly faster, but this isn't universal.

Myth #4: You Can Use a Room Immediately After Painting with Zero-VOC Paint

Reality: While zero-VOC paint has minimal fumes, you still need to wait for paint to dry fully before using a room normally. Dry-to-touch occurs in 1-4 hours, but full dry takes 4-8 hours. Wait at least 6-8 hours before sleeping in a room painted with zero-VOC paint.


Ventilation Still Matters

Even with zero-VOC paint, proper ventilation during and after painting is important.

Best Ventilation Practices

According to EPA indoor air quality recommendations:

During painting:

  • Open windows and doors for cross-ventilation
  • Use fans to move air out of the space
  • Maintain good airflow throughout the home
  • Consider opening windows in adjacent rooms

After painting (first 24-48 hours):

  • Continue ventilation even with zero-VOC paint
  • Use ceiling fans and portable fans to circulate air
  • Keep windows open weather permitting
  • Run HVAC system on fan mode to circulate air

Bay Area considerations: Coastal areas have naturally high ventilation from ocean breezes. Inland areas in summer may be too hot to keep windows open—in these cases, zero-VOC paint becomes even more important.

Frequently Asked Questions

Q: Are low-VOC and zero-VOC paints worth the extra cost?

For most interior projects, yes. The cost premium is modest (10-35% more), and the benefits—better indoor air quality, reduced health risks, less odor, faster reoccupancy—make it worthwhile for occupied spaces. For nurseries, children's rooms, and health-sensitive households, zero-VOC paint is definitely worth it. For exterior projects, traditional paint is fine since outdoor ventilation eliminates VOC concerns.

Q: Is zero-VOC paint safe for babies and pregnant women?

Zero-VOC paint is much safer than traditional paint for babies and pregnant women, but precautions still apply. Pregnant women should avoid painting activities regardless of VOC level. For nurseries, zero-VOC paint is the best choice—wait 24-48 hours after painting before bringing baby into the room to allow full drying. Always ensure good ventilation during and after painting.

Q: Does low-VOC paint last as long as regular paint?

Yes. Premium low-VOC and zero-VOC paints from brands like Benjamin Moore, Sherwin-Williams, and Dunn-Edwards last just as long as traditional paints—typically 5-7 years or more for interior applications. The VOC content doesn't affect paint longevity. Quality of binders, pigments, and application matters more than VOC level.

Q: Can you paint over regular paint with low-VOC paint?

Yes, absolutely. Low-VOC and zero-VOC paints adhere to previously painted surfaces just like traditional paint. No special primer or preparation is required beyond normal surface prep (cleaning, repairing, and priming if needed). You can freely switch from traditional to low-VOC paint in any repaint project.

Q: How long do VOC fumes last after painting?

With traditional paint, noticeable fumes last 2-7 days with good ventilation. Low-level off-gassing continues for several weeks. With low-VOC paint, noticeable fumes dissipate within 24-48 hours. With zero-VOC paint, any smell usually disappears within 12-24 hours. Complete curing takes 2-4 weeks regardless of VOC level, but the perceptible fumes end much sooner.

Q: What is the best zero-VOC paint?

Benjamin Moore Natura is widely considered the best zero-VOC paint for performance, color selection, and finish quality. Sherwin-Williams Harmony is also excellent and includes formaldehyde-reducing technology. Both cost $60-75/gallon. For better value, Behr Premium Plus Low VOC ($30-45/gallon) offers good performance at a lower price, though it's low-VOC rather than zero-VOC.
